Terns Pharmaceuticals CEO Senthil Sundaram resigns, Erin Quirk succeeds

Terns Pharmaceuticals announced that Senthil Sundaram has resigned from his position as Terns’ Chief Executive Officer for health reasons previously disclosed in January 2022. Sundaram also resigned from the Board of Directors of Terns but will remain on as a Senior Advisor to the Company. Erin Quirk, M.D., President and Head of Research & Development at Terns, will assume leadership of the Company, effective immediately. “On behalf of the entire Board, I extend our gratitude to Sen for his many contributions to Terns during his CEO tenure. Sen played an important role in the Company’s buildout, including the expansion and diversification of our pipeline and the execution of our successful Initial Public Offering and subsequent sizeable fundraises that secured our financial foundation, all of which will propel Terns through to key growth inflection points. We wish all the best for Sen and his family and will always consider him a member of the Terns team,” said David Fellows, Chairman of the Board of Terns. “Erin has been an integral member of Terns’ executive leadership for more than four years and has been a valuable asset to the team as we have advanced our clinical programs in oncology and metabolic diseases. She is well suited to lead Terns through this transition.”
